HEADLINE: Nvidia Plans $30B Investment in OpenAI Funding Round, Sources Say
LEAD: Nvidia is reportedly planning to invest $30 billion in OpenAI's next funding round, taking an equity stake in the AI company after a previous funding arrangement dissolved earlier this month.
BODY: The chip manufacturer's investment would represent a significant capital commitment to OpenAI at a time when the startup is raising new funds. The move comes after an earlier deal structure—valued at $100 billion—fell apart earlier in February.
The investment would give Nvidia equity in OpenAI, marking a shift from the previous arrangement. The timing underscores the intense competition for AI infrastructure investment and Nvidia's strategic interest in maintaining close ties with one of the sector's most prominent AI developers.
